Use java.util.Properties for storing the values. The use of this Cache-implementation requires the use of the parameter <param name="cache.cachefile" .../> for defining, where to store the properties file. The ModifiedSelector sets the cachefile to the default value cache.properties. Supported <param>s are:
Cache parameters
namevaluesdescriptionrequired
cache.cachefile path to file the name of the properties file yes
Version:2003-09-13
Since: Ant 1.6

Load the cache from underlying properties file.
/** * Load the cache from underlying properties file. */
@Override public void load() { if (cachefile != null && cachefile.isFile() && cachefile.canRead()) { try (BufferedInputStream bis = new BufferedInputStream( Files.newInputStream(cachefile.toPath()))) { cache.load(bis); } catch (Exception e) { e.printStackTrace(); //NOSONAR } } // after loading the cache is up to date with the file cacheLoaded = true; cacheDirty = false; }
Saves modification of the cache. Cache is only saved if there is one ore more entries. Because entries can not be deleted by this API, this Cache implementation checks the existence of entries before creating the file for performance optimisation.
/** * Saves modification of the cache. * Cache is only saved if there is one ore more entries. * Because entries can not be deleted by this API, this Cache * implementation checks the existence of entries before creating the file * for performance optimisation. */
@Override public void save() { if (!cacheDirty) { return; } if (cachefile != null && cache.propertyNames().hasMoreElements()) { try (BufferedOutputStream bos = new BufferedOutputStream( Files.newOutputStream(cachefile.toPath()))) { cache.store(bos, null); bos.flush(); } catch (Exception e) { e.printStackTrace(); //NOSONAR } } cacheDirty = false; }
Deletes the cache and its underlying file.
/** Deletes the cache and its underlying file. */
@Override public void delete() { cache = new Properties(); cachefile.delete(); cacheLoaded = true; cacheDirty = false; }
